2012 SRD to SZL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the SRD to SZL ex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on November 22, valuing the pair at 2.7210.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on March 4, dropping to 2.2904.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.4306 SZL.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 2.4506 to the December average rate of 2.6311, the exchange rate registered a net change of 7.37%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 2.7210 was up 3.63% compared to the 2011 peak of 2.6258,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

SRD to SZL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 2.4273, compared to 2.5858 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.1584 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 2.4273
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 2.5858

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2012 was May, with a trading range of 0.2306 SZL (High: 2.5946 / Low: 2.3640). On the other end, February was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0757 SZL (High: 2.3837 / Low: 2.3080).

May Spread (Volatile) ±0.2306
February Spread (Stable) ±0.0757

Growth Streaks & Declines

Trends

Between July and November, the exchange rate recorded its longest consecutive growth streak of the year, climbing for 4 straight months. Conversely, the sharpest month-over-month decline occurred between January and February, when the average rate fell by 0.1084 points.

Longest Streak 4 Mo.
Sharpest MoM Drop -0.1084

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 2.4993 2.3720 2.4506
February 2.3837 2.3080 2.3421
March 2.3673 2.2904 2.3220
April 2.4503 2.3276 2.3912
May 2.5946 2.3640 2.4937
June 2.6336 2.4985 2.5643
July 2.6046 2.4742 2.5186
August 2.5831 2.4644 2.5190
September 2.5760 2.4853 2.5256
October 2.6911 2.5341 2.6380
November 2.7210 2.6386 2.6824
December 2.6968 2.5790 2.6311
